سرراس مسعود
افسوس ہے کہ ۳۰؍ جولائی ۱۹۳۷ء کی دوپہر کو ڈاکٹر سرراس مسعود کا بھوپال میں بعارضہ تپ میعادی انتقال ہوگیا، باہر والوں کو ان کی بیماری کی کوئی خبر نہ تھی، یکایک پہلی اگست کے اخباروں سے ان کی وفات کی اطلاع ملی، مسلمانوں کے لئے عموماً ور ان کے دوستوں کے لئے خصوصاً یہ سانحہ ہی المناک ہے، وہ ہماری قوم میں تعلیمی مسائل کے بڑے ماہر سمجھے جاتے تھے، سرسید کے پوتے اور جسٹس سید محمود کے بیٹے تھے، تعلیم سے فارغ ہوکر وہ پہلے پٹنہ میں ہیڈماسٹر ہوئے، وہاں سے کٹک پروفیسر ہوکر گئے، پھر حیدرآباد میں ناظم تعلیمات اور اس کے بعد مسلم یونیورسٹی کے وائس چانسلر اور آخر میں ریاست بھوپال میں وزیر تعلیم ہوئے، ۱۸۸۹ء میں پیدا ہوئے تھے، ۴۸ برس کی عمر پائی، جاپان کا تعلیمی نظم و نسق اور انتخاب زریں (اردو اشعار کا انتخاب) وغیرہ بعض رسالہ اور مضامین ان کی علمی اور ادبی یادگار ہیں، مرحوم نے دو جوان لڑکے پہلی بیوی سے چھوڑے ہیں، بڑا لڑکا تعلیم سے فارغ ہوکر اب یورپ سے واپس آگیا ہے۔

Rehabilitation forms an important tire in well operating health care systems. Within the areas as mentioned on the World Health Organisation factsheet about rehabilitation the therapeutic professions such as physiotherapists, occupational therapists, speech and language therapists, prosthetists and orthotists and clinical psychologists play an important role. They do not only treat people’s conditions such as diseases, disorders, injuries or trauma, they furthermore promote good health and help to prevent diseases. This can significantly lead to better overall wellbeing of the population. To gain the best client outcome and support the health care system in an effective way, regulation is as important as interprofessional collaboration. Thus there is an intense need to highlight these two main aspects to ensure quality rehabilitation provided by therapeutic professionals.
Metallic Multilayer Thin Films and Nanowires containing magnetic layers of Ni, Fe, Co or their Alloys, separated by non-magnetic spacer layer of Cu or Pt were prepared by Magnetron Sputter Deposition and Electrodeposition Techniques. The Fe/Cu/Ni trilayers were fabricated using RF Magnetron Sputter Deposition Technique. The XRD analysis exhibited crytalline behavior with cubic crystal structure and a new phase corresponding to cubic plane FeCuO was observed with increasing Cu spacer layer thickness. Thus roughness and interface diffusion of layers enhanced. The Magnetic analysis showed a trend of decreasing coercivity with increasing in Cu layer thickness and soft magnetic behavior. The resistivity of the samples measured by I-V plot was also increased with increasing Cu layer thickness. A Giant Magnetoresistance (GMR) value of 16% was observed for minimum Cu layer thickness. Then Multilayer (ML) Thin Film Structures of N[Fe/Cu/Ni] were Electrodeposited for GMR measurements. The XRD analysis for structural studies revealed that all peaks were well matched with Ni (face-centered cubic) being the top most layer during ML deposition and a shifting of preferred orientation was observed with variation in the layer thickness of Cu. Refined structural parameters were calculated and details of fittings have been discussed with reference to layers’ thicknesses. Crystallite size, dislocation density, Stacking Fault Probability and strain all showed oscillatory behavior with variation in thicknesses. Magnetic properties investigated using VSM showed strong dependence of magnetization on layer thicknesses. Increasing Fe and Ni layer thicknesses enhanced the Saturation Magnetization whereas oscillatory behavior of magnetization was observed with variations in Cu layer thickness. Magnetotransport measurements showed Oscillatory Giant Magnetoresistance (GMR) behavior as a function of intervening layer thickness. Highest value of GMR ∼12% was observed with a Cu layer thickness of 9.6 nm. Template-Assissted Single and Multilayered Nanowires of Ni, Ni/Cu/Ni, NiCo/Cu/NiCo and NiCoFe/Cu/NiCoFe were fabricated using Potentiostatic Electrodeposition Method. Stacks were repeated throughout the length of Nanowires. Polycarbonate track etched membrane was used to prepare nanowires with 30 nm diameter (pore diameter) and 6 mm length. A Hexagonal closed packed (hcp) crystal structure was observed from XRD xvii results. Texturing of c-axis of nanowires was in the direction perpendicular to the NWs'' long axis and remained same for all Nanowire Samples. Crystallite size of Ni, NiCo/Cu/NiCo and NiCoFe/Cu/NiCoFe was found comparable to the pore diameter of polycarbonate template i.e. ~ 30nm thus showing c-axis in the direction perpendicular to the NWs'' long axis. The low coercivity but a ver high value of GMR i.e. 70.84% was observed for NiCoFe/Cu/NiCoFe Multilayer Nanowires. Finally, different structures of Co1-xPtx(0£x£1) alloys in the form of thin films and nanowires were also prepared using Electrochemical Deposition Method. Thin films containing lower Co content exhibited hard magnetic behavior whereas soft magnetic properties were observed for thin films with high Co content. Ordered L10fct structure was obtained for all the samples at room temperature. In case of Co1-xPtx Nanowires, the similar trend of hard magnetization was exhibited for lower Co content, whereas soft behavior for all the rest of the compositions. For nanowires containing lower Pt content, the easy axis lied parallel to the wire axis and crossover was observed for higher Pt content. Switching mechanism of the magnetization occurs by localized coherent rotation for lower Pt values and by curling rotation for higher Pt values in Co1-xPtx nanowires.
